Coastal Flood — Southern Bristol, Massachusetts

2022-12-23 · Southern Bristol, Massachusetts

$7K
Property damage

Event narrative

In Dartmouth at 555 AM, Smith Neck Road by Padanaram Bridge was closed due to splashover and debris. In New Bedford at 646 AM, police reported 1 foot of coastal flooding on roadways and at 717 AM, Fort Taber Park was closed due to coastal flooding. In Freetown at 730 AM, there was flooding on Water Street from the tidal influence of the Assonet River. In Dartmouth at 738 AM, Cushman Lane at Russells Mills Road was closed due to coastal flooding. In Westport at 8 AM, amateur radio reported that Westport Harbor had 2 feet of street flooding on harbor roads and water was up to the bottom of DPW vehicles. In Westport at 1005 AM, rocks were piled up several inches deep on East Beach Road, just to the east of Horseneck Beach, requiring a bulldozer to remove them.

Wider weather episode

Low pressure deepened rapidly as it tracked through the eastern Great Lakes.

The storm produced damaging southeast to south winds across much of southern New England and minor to moderate coastal flooding the east and south coasts. There were two rounds of strong wind gusts -- one in the morning and one in the late afternoon and evening. Two to 3.5 inches of rain fell across much of RI and interior MA.
